Miami to Bimini Day Trip: Is It Worth It?
A Miami to Bimini day trip is a popular option for those seeking a quick escape to the Bahamas. It’s feasible, thanks to high-speed ferries, offering a taste of island life within a single day. However, it’s essential to weigh the travel time against the actual time spent enjoying Bimini itself.
Getting to Bimini from Miami
The primary way to take a day trip from Miami to Bimini is via a high-speed ferry. The journey typically takes around two hours each way. Currently, the main ferry operator is FRS Caribbean. Keep in mind that ferry schedules can vary depending on the season and weather conditions, so always check the latest information and book in advance.
What to Do in Bimini on a Day Trip
Bimini, being the closest Bahamian island to the United States, offers a variety of activities suitable for a day trip. Here are a few popular options:
Beaches and Water Activities
Bimini is renowned for its crystal-clear turquoise waters and pristine beaches. Spend your time swimming, sunbathing, or snorkeling. Radio Beach is a popular spot, offering calm waters and local food vendors. Consider renting a jet ski or paddleboard for some water-based adventure.
Exploring Bimini
Rent a golf cart to explore the island at your own pace. Visit the legendary Bimini Road, an underwater rock formation believed by some to be part of the lost city of Atlantis. Explore Alice Town, the main settlement, and browse the local shops and restaurants.
Fishing
Bimini is a world-renowned fishing destination. While a full-day fishing charter might not be practical for a day trip, consider a shorter fishing excursion or simply cast a line from the shore.

FAQs About Miami to Bimini Day Trips
Is a passport required for a day trip to Bimini from Miami?
Yes, a valid passport is required to enter the Bahamas, even for a day trip.
How much does a day trip to Bimini from Miami cost?
The cost varies depending on the ferry company, time of year, and activities you choose. Expect to pay at least $200 per person for the ferry ticket alone, plus additional expenses for transportation, food, and activities.
What is the best time of year to visit Bimini?
The best time to visit Bimini is generally during the dry season, which runs from November to April. The weather is typically sunny and warm, with less chance of rain.
What are some popular restaurants in Bimini?
Some popular restaurants in Bimini include Stuart’s Conch Stand for authentic Bahamian food, and CJ’s Deli for quick bites.
Can you swim with sharks in Bimini?
Yes, Bimini is known for its shark encounters. You can book a shark snorkeling or diving excursion with a local operator.
